Background
Blatherwick, David Elliott Spiby was born on July 13, 1941 in Lincoln, England. Son of Edward Spiby Blatherwick.

Bachelor, University of Oxford, 1964; Master of Arts, University of Oxford.
Member, Foreign Office, United Kingdom, 1964; with, British Embassy, Kuwait, 1968-1970; with, British Embassy, Dublin, 1970-1973; with, Foreign and Commonwealth Office, 1973-1977; head of chancery, British Embassy, Cairo, 1977-1980; head department political affairs, Northern Ireland Office, 1981-1983; head department energy, science and space, Foreign and Commonwealth Office, 1983-1985; sabbatical, Stanford (California) U., 1985-1986; head of chancery, United Kingdom Mission to the United Nations, New York City, 1986-1989; principal finance officer, chief inspector, Foreign and Commonwealth Office, 1989-1991; British ambassador to Republic of Ireland, Dublin, 1991-1995; British ambassador to Egypt, Cairo, since 1995.

Member Athenaeum Club.
Married Clare Crompton, 1964. Children: Helen Elizabeth, Robert Edward.
